How to remove paint from plastic?
I painted the center console and ac vents in my jeep a few months ago with crylon. The sun has made the paint bubble up. I need to strip he paint off. I can't sand it because I simply can't get sand paper into all the painted areas. I need something That will disolve the paint without Harming the plastic. I though about using dot 3 brake fluid. it's very good at dissolving paint. But I want to repaint this and I don't think paint would stick to it after being soaked in brake fluid. And acetone is to harsh for the plastic. I have a high pressure water jet. I was thinking if I could dissolve the paint enough the high pressure water could take care of the rest. Do you have any suggestions on what I could use?
